How We Built This Ranking: Criteria, Weights and Testing
Ranking casinos is an exercise in controlled cynicism. We assess each site against five weighted criteria, then score them on a 100-point scale. Game variety accounts for 25 points, but only if the library is populated with genuinely playable titles rather than dead-weight filler. Payout speed and reliability carries 25 points — we test this with real withdrawals, not just published policy. Bonus terms take 20 points, because a 50x wagering requirement on a £50 bonus means £2,500 of turnover before a penny is yours. Customer support earns 15 points, judged by response time and whether agents actually solve problems. Mobile experience closes the scoring with 15 points, since most UK players now spend the majority of their sessions on a phone.
Testing happens over a six-week cycle. We open accounts, deposit with our own funds, play a mix of slots and table games, then request withdrawals across different payment methods to compare real-world settlement times. We also submit support tickets with deliberately awkward questions to see how staff handle pressure. Every operator in this list holds a UK Gambling Commission licence, and you can verify that by checking the licence number in each site’s footer. This matters because licensed operators are bound by GAMSTOP integration and strict anti-money-laundering checks, which protects you even when the games themselves are unpredictable.

Terms Comparison: What Decides Real Value
The headline bonus figure means nothing until you read the small print. A £100 match bonus with a 60x wagering requirement demands £30,000 of turnover — that is a different proposition entirely from the same bonus at 25x, which needs only £2,500. Every operator in this ranking sets its own terms, and they vary far more than the marketing departments would like you to know.

Wagering requirements across this field typically sit between 20x and 65x, and the difference is decisive. Take a £50 bonus: at 20x you must wager £1,000 before withdrawing; at 65x the figure balloons to £3,250. The latter is not inherently unfair — it is a commercial term the operator is free to set — but it fundamentally changes the expected value of the offer. Always calculate the total turnover before you accept any bonus, and check which games contribute 100% towards the requirement. Slots usually count in full, but table games often contribute only 10% or 20%, which can make a seemingly generous bonus impossible to clear.
Payout methods matter just as much as wagering. E-wallets like PayPal and Skrill are typically fastest, settling within hours, while bank transfers can take three to five working days. Card withdrawals sit in between. Some operators also impose a maximum withdrawal limit per transaction, so check that figure before you chase a jackpot. What happens if a casino changes its terms after I join?
Operators can revise their terms, but they must notify you in advance and cannot retroactively alter the conditions attached to bonuses you have already claimed. Always screenshot the terms when you accept an offer, as this gives you evidence if a dispute arises.

Should I trust a casino that offers a huge welcome bonus?
Not automatically. A £500 bonus with a 60x wagering requirement is worth less than a £100 bonus at 25x, because the former demands £30,000 of turnover versus £6,000 for the latter. Calculate the real value before you get seduced by the headline figure.

Before you play, remember that gambling should be entertainment with a cost, not a way to make money. All sites listed here are strictly 18+, and if you feel your play is becoming a problem, GAMSTOP offers free self-exclusion across all UK-licensed operators, while GambleAware provides confidential support and advice. Set a budget, stick to it, and treat every session as money spent on fun rather than an investment.
